Reger150: Carole Terry w/Christopher Anderson Lecture
6:45pm, Pre-Concert Lecture w/Christopher Anderson 7:30pm, Carole Terry Recital Our first recitalist, Carole Terry, will explore the German repertoire leading up to Max Reger in her Friday concert at All Saints Church. The Skinner at All Saints gives a wealth of sound for this repertoire. She begins her recital with Brahms and Schumann. Then three chorale settings from Op. 67 of Reger followed by Rheinberger Sonata no. 4 in A minor. After intermission she shares Mendelssohn’s lively Sonata no. 4…

AGO members perform works of Reger on the Skinner pipe organ at Wesley UMC. Program: Complete performance of Zwölf Stücke für die Orgel, Opus 59 from 1901 Book One Praeludium, no. 1 Pastorale, no. 2 Kevin Neel Intermezzo, no. 3 Canon, no. 4 Stanley Hanson Toccata in D minor, no. 5 Fuge in D minor, no. 6 Jonathan Bezdegian ***** Romanze, WoO II/10 arr. trumpet and organ Bruce Hopkins, trumpet; Kevin Neel, organ Intermezzo no. 2, Op. 45 Kristjon Imperio,…
